    Apparently (and I am no legalese ex-spurt) this is the licence for people to use content that GoPro make to promote their products, not the GoPro Device licence. Although that is really unclear on the licencing page. But is for stuff like advertising video and images that GoPro produce and supply for people selling and promoting their products to use.

    It is not about user generated content.

    Though reading it, it is ambiguous that it is their own content that they are controlling, not the user created content.
